"Life and Character of Richard Carlile" by George Jacob Holyoake is a compelling biography that delves into the life of Richard Carlile, a prominent figure in the fight for free speech and social reform in 19th-century England. Holyoake, a contemporary of Carlile, provides an insightful account of Carlile's struggles against censorship and his unwavering commitment to the principles of rationalism and secularism. The book highlights Carlile's contributions to the working-class movement and his role in advocating for the rights of individuals to express their beliefs freely. *** Holyoake's narrative not only chronicles Carlile's personal life but also situates him within the broader context of social and political change during his time. The biography captures the essence of Carlile's character, portraying him as a passionate and determined advocate for justice. Through vivid storytelling and detailed research, Holyoake brings to life the challenges Carlile faced, including imprisonment for his beliefs, and celebrates his legacy as a champion of liberty and human rights, inspiring future generations to continue the fight for freedom.
